Output 32ab59b7dae12be3c9a4496c7170001a942c0a9f397cac5e216203723c500058:7

value
15856301
script pubkey
OP_0 OP_PUSHBYTES_20 80ba89c34ba75fe9d8484ad64932fcc2e7ec8aa8
address
ltc1qszagns6t5a07nkzgfttyjvhuctn7ez4grwte5u
transaction
32ab59b7dae12be3c9a4496c7170001a942c0a9f397cac5e216203723c500058
spent
true